单词 jerkwater
释义

WordReference Random House Learner's Dictionary of American English © 2024
jerk•wa•ter /ˈdʒɜrkˌwɔtɚ, -ˌwɑtɚ/USA pronunciation   adj. [before a noun]
  1. Informal Termssmall, unimportant, and out-of-the-way:a jerkwater town.

WordReference Random House Unabridged Dictionary of American English © 2024
jerk•wa•ter  ( jûrkwô′tər, -wot′ər),USA pronunciation adj. 
  1. Informal Termsinsignificant and out-of-the-way:a jerkwater town.
  2. (formerly) off the main line:a jerkwater train.

n. 
  1. (formerly) a train not running on the main line.
  • 1875–80, American; jerk1 + water; so called from the jerking (i.e., drawing) of water to fill buckets for supplying a steam locomotive
